And tomorrow, the IMF holds a conference on digital currencies and cross-border payment systems" The Bretton Woods system was a big change on the planet's financial system. Cofer. The contract in 1944 established central monetary management guidelines between Australia, Japan, the United States, Canada, and a variety of Western European nations. Basically, the world's economy was in disarray after The second world war, so 730 delegates from 44 Allied countries collected in New Hampshire in a hotel called Bretton Woods. Depression.

Treasury department official Harry Dexter White. Lots of historians believe the closed-door Bretton Woods meeting centralized the whole world's financial system (Exchange Rates). On the conference's final day, Bretton Woods delegates codified a code of guidelines for the world's financial system and conjured up the World Bank Group and the IMF. Essentially, since the U.S. managed more than two-thirds of the world's gold, the system would count on gold and the U.S. dollar. Nevertheless, Richard Nixon stunned the world when he eliminated the gold part out of the Bretton Woods pact in August 1971. As quickly as the Bretton Woods system was up and running, a variety of individuals criticized the strategy and said the Bretton Woods conference and subsequent developments strengthened world inflation.

The editorialist was Henry Hazlitt and his short articles like "End the IMF" were very questionable to the status quo. In the editorial, Hazlitt stated that he wrote extensively about how the intro of the IMF had caused enormous nationwide currency declines. Hazlitt explained the British pound lost a third of its worth over night in 1949. "In the decade from the end of 1952 to the end of 1962, 43 leading currencies diminished," the economic expert detailed back in 1963. "The U.S. dollar revealed a loss in internal purchasing power of 12 percent, the British pound of 25 percent, the French franc of 30 percent.
